HC Deb 01 November 1966 vol 735 c66W
Mr. Campbell

asked the Chancellor of the Exchequer what grades of civil servant are not permitted to undertake additional paid employment outside the Civil Service.

Mr. MacDermot

Any Civil Servant is permitted to undertake additional paid employment outside the Civil Service provided the employment does not require his attendance during normal official hours, there is no conflict with the interests of his department or inconsistency with his position as a public servant, and the outside activity does not impair his usefulness as a public servant.
